pascal : 输入一个n行m列的矩阵A,输出它的转置AT.

来源:学生作业帮助网 编辑:作业帮 时间:2024/03/29 15:50:23
输入一个M行M列的二维数组,计算四周元素之和

设置数组S(M,M),M>1,ssum=s(1,1)+s(M,M)+s(1,M)+s(M,1)ifM>2fori=2toM-1ssum=ssum+s(1,i)+s(i,1)+s(M,i)+s(i,M)

pascal语言:输入一个三行四列的数据区(矩阵),变成四行三列的数据区(矩阵)

问一下:对于数据的顺序有没有什么要求?ForExample:Input:       1234   

求助一道pascal高精度乘法题:输入两个正整数m、n,输出他们的积.( 1

高精度与高精度乘法【问题描述】设高精度数a[1]a[2]...a[n-1]a[n]与高精度b[1]b[2]...b[n-1]b[n]的乘法可表示如下:a,b:array[1..n]of0..9;即:a

pascal 输入任意两个自然数M和N,求两个自然数M和N的最大公约数和最小公倍数

公约数公倍数vara,b,i,p,n,m:longint;beginread(a,b);ifa>bthenp:=aelsep:=b;whilei

输入一个整数n,求它各位上的数字和 pascal

varn,s:longint;beginread(n);s:=0;whilen0dobegins:=s+nmod10;n:=ndiv10;end;writeln(s);end.自创!

pascal输入一个n位的正整数,输出由这n个数字组成的最大正整数.

能够把题目描述得清楚一些,看不明白啊?或者加个输入输出的样列也好啊.如果你描述清楚,我直接给你源程序.

这个题目啥意思这是一道PASCAL编程题,我看不懂题目的意思,输入矩阵a(m行n列)和矩阵b(n行h列),计算并输出c=

a[m,n]*b[n,h]=c[m,h];c中的第i,j个值等于a的第i行与b的第j列的数值分别相乘后相加的值,举例来说矩阵一是一个1*2的矩阵值为a,b矩阵二是2*1的矩阵,值为c,d,这两个矩阵相

输入m行n列的二维数组的值,再按行列形式输出.

你设置的是静态数组,静态数组的创建非常方便,使用完也无需释放,要引用也简单,但是创建后无法改变其大小是其致命弱点!就是说a[m][n],m,n不能是变量,你平常可能看到过a[m][n]定义数组的,但仔

pascal 输入一个整数n,请你判断n是否是质数.输入一个数n,如果是质数则输出yes 否则输出no 用break语句

varn,i,j,k:longint;t:boolean;beginreadln(n);ifn=1thenbeginwritelN('no');halt;end;t:=true;fori:=2totr

pascal语言:输入一个正整数n,输出n以内所以素数

vari,j,n:longint;z:boolean;beginreadln(n);writeln(2);fori:=3tondobeginz:=true;forj:=2toi-1doifimodj=

pascal金字塔编写一个程序,输入两个整数N和K(N,K

vari,j,n,m:longint;procedureprint(c:char;a:integer);vari:longint;beginfori:=1toadowrite(c);end;begin

pascal问题输入n行m列数据,斜线输出.【输入说明】 第一行是n,以下是n行n列数字矩阵,以上所有数字均为

programProject1;varn,i,j,k,l:Longint;matrix:array[1..100,1..100]ofLongint;beginReadln(n);fori:=1tond

将一个M进制数转换为N进制数 PASCAL

绝对没问题!programchange;vari,m,n,v,t:longint;ch:char;num:string;beginassign(input,'change.in');reset(inp

pascal问题 输入M行N列数组,将第I行于第J行元素对调

varm,n,i,j,t,k:longint;a:array[1..1000,1..1000]oflongint;beginreadln(m,n);fori:=1tomdoforj:=1tondore

编写程序,输入两个正整数m和n,然后输入m行n列矩阵a中的元素,分别求出各行元素之和,并输出.下

数组a没有定义.再问:定义了,在第八行再答:错了,把数组a的定义放在最前面试一试。再问:这个前后不关紧要吧再答:还有第一个scanf中,改为&a[i][j]再答:如果你学的是纯C语言,不允许在代码中间

pascal问题 一个递推数列,输入n,输出f[n]; n

数据太大了吧……只好用高精度了.下面是高精度的代码:procedureReadData(vart:hp);vari,len:integer;st:string;beginreadln(st);fill

pascal 输入任意两个自然数M和N,求两个自然数M和N的最大公约数和最小公倍数?

programex1;varj,m,n,m1,n1,a,b:integer;beginreadln(m,n);ifm再问:拜托,错了再答:programex1;varj,m,n,m1,n1,a,b:i

pascal程序设计 输入一个整数n,n

vars,n,a:longint;begins:=0;whilea0dobeginn:=amod10;s:=s+n;a:=adiv10;end;writeln(s);end.

C++ 输入一个m行n列的二维数组,m,n由键盘输入,该怎么定义?

一般设一个足够大的数组存就行了,这种方法是用空间换取时间,效率高.代码参考如下:intm,n;cin>>m>>n;inta[100000][100000];//足够大的数组inti,j;for(i=0